A care home provider in Hemel Hempstead seeks a compassionate and caring Receptionist for a bank position. As the first point of contact, you will provide a warm welcome and assist with administrative tasks while ensuring smooth daily operations.
Ideal candidates will have experience in a receptionist role, possess outstanding communication skills, and be empathetic towards elderly residents.
This role offers flexible zero-hour contracts with support for professional development.

How to prepare for a job interview at The Talent Hub
β¨Show Your Compassion
As a Receptionist in a care home, empathy is key. During the interview, share examples of how you've demonstrated compassion in previous roles, especially when dealing with vulnerable individuals. This will show that you understand the importance of creating a warm and welcoming environment.
β¨Highlight Your Communication Skills
Outstanding communication is crucial for this role. Prepare to discuss specific instances where your communication skills made a difference, whether it was resolving a conflict or simply making someone feel heard. Practising common interview questions can help you articulate your thoughts clearly.
β¨Familiarise Yourself with the Care Home Environment
Do some research on the care home sector and the specific provider you're interviewing with. Understanding their values and the challenges they face will allow you to tailor your responses and demonstrate your genuine interest in the role.
β¨Prepare for Administrative Questions
Since you'll be handling administrative tasks, be ready to discuss your experience with relevant software and organisational skills. Think of examples where you've successfully managed multiple tasks or improved processes, as this will showcase your ability to keep daily operations running smoothly.
